Will of John CARTER
signed 24 Jun 1816
found in Loudoun Co., VA, WB H, p. 67.

Will of John Carter, son of Peter Carter (d. ca 1800) and 1st
wife: to half brother Efraim Carter (son of Hannah), rest of estate
divided between my Brother Morris and my half sister Fanny Carter
(dau. of Hannah), my half brother James (son of Hannah). I appoint
my friend Henry Gunnell junr. to be Executor. Witnessed by William
Veale, William Lafaver, Patrick H. Douglass, Philip Houser.
